Configuring Private Pre-Shared Keys (PPSK)

Published onNovember 1, 2023

Private Pre-Shared Key (PPSK) is a unique, device-specific password system for Wi-Fi networks. With PPSK, each device receives a distinct password, enhancing security and user management. This manual guides you through the PPSK configuration in UniFi.

Step 1: Access the UniFi Network Dashboard

  1. Log into your UniFi Controller hosted by UniHosted.
  2. Navigate to the main dashboard. Here, you'll see an overview of your network's performance and configurations.

Step 2: Navigate to Wi-Fi Settings

  1. On the left panel, click on the 'Settings' (gear icon) to expand the settings menu.
  2. Select 'Wi-Fi' to enter the Wi-Fi settings page.

Step 3: Access the PPSK Configuration

  1. In the 'Wi-Fi' section, find the network for which you wish to configure PPSK.
  2. Click on the 'Manage' button next to your network's name.
  3. A window will pop up, showing details of your selected network. Under the 'Advanced' section, locate the 'Private Pre-Shared Keys' option.

Step 4: Enable and Manage PPSK

  1. Toggle on the 'Private Pre-Shared Keys' option.
  2. Once enabled, you can start adding devices or users. Assign each a unique key.
  3. Regularly monitor and manage these keys. You can revoke or change a key if a device is compromised or if a user no longer requires access.

Step 5: Add passwords to the configuration

After enabling Private Pre-Shared Keys, a modal appears where you can add passwords to a given network. Choose the default network, but you could add passwords for a specific network that is linked to a VLAN. For example, you can add a password “iotdevicespassword” and link it to the iot VLAN. This way, the device that uses this password will be isolated.

By following these steps, you can successfully configure PPSK for your networks, offering an added layer of security and flexibility in managing network access.
